Hawthorn Spare Ribs

I bought dried hawthorns to make a delicious soup for skin care, but I accidentally saw a recipe for braised meat with dried hawthorns. I was curious and wanted to try what the dried hawthorns tasted like in cooking.

Ingredients for Hawthorn Spare Ribs

Pork spare ribs, a little dried hawthorn, 2 scallions, 5 large slices of ginger, some rock sugar, some light soy sauce, some dark soy sauce, 1 star anise, some Sichuan peppercorns, 1 small piece of cinnamon, a little fennel

How to cook hawthorn spareribs

1. Rinse the dried hawthorns and soak them in cold water, while chopping ginger and green onions.

2. Add 2 spoons of vegetable oil to the pan, add ginger slices until fragrant, then add spareribs and stir-fry until the oil turns clear.

3. Add cold water to cover the ribs, add all the seasonings and dried hawthorn, bring to a boil over high heat, then turn to medium-low heat for 30 to 40 minutes (depending on your personal taste).

4. Take out the scallion, ginger and seasoning packet, and cook over high heat until the sauce thickens.

5. After serving, you can sprinkle with shredded or chopped green onions.

Tips

Taste characteristics: The hawthorn fragrance is completely different from the sour taste of vinegar, which perfectly combines the sour taste of fruit and the sweetness of rock sugar. The ribs are crispy but not mushy, and the aftertaste is endless. Most people can eat it.
